## Support

Plugin authors extending the Fuelgrid fleet fuel-usage report should consult the extension API reference before filing issues. Common problems include mismatched unit settings (litres vs. gallons) and reports generated against archived vehicle groups, which return empty datasets by design. Bug reports should include your plugin version and a sample report configuration. For API questions or to report a defect, write to the integrations team.

escalation mailbox, bagef-bagag: oliax.drumir.jorath@crelvolabs.test

**Q: Which firmware channel should my plugin target on Vexhollow hubs?**

Target `stable` unless your plugin uses APIs gated behind a beta build. Channels: `stable` (monthly), `beta` (weekly), `canary` (daily, no compatibility guarantees). Plugins declaring a minimum firmware version are blocked from installing on older builds — no runtime fallback. Canary breakage is not a supportable bug; test against beta before filing anything. Channel change requests for your test fleet go through the platform team; email them directly.

pager mailbox: holius@nelvrogrid.internal

Break-glass access — GateTally turnstile counter. If the Ridgemoor Stadium counter service fails during an event, on-call may bypass the Havix control plane and write counts directly to the fallback ledger. Break-glass use is logged and reviewed within 24 hours by the security desk. Unlocking the fallback ledger requires the emergency phrase recorded below.

strongbox words: ulamir-ulaix

Meeting notes — Fillwise planner sync

Discussed the vending-machine restock planner's demand model. Agreed to cap per-stop inventory at forecast plus 15% and rerun the Harlow depot simulation weekly. New joiners: route overrides go through the planner board, not direct edits. Final decisions on planner configuration belong to the project lead:

signatory, hahop-kajeg: Giliel Caswyn